Ticket: Config drift on Staticloom rebuild workers. Future maintainers, beware — the Fernhollow cluster's incremental rebuild settings no longer match what's in the repo. Someone hot-patched the dependency-graph cache TTL during the October incident and never backported it, so fresh workers rebuild way more pages than the tuned ones. Please reconcile and pin via the deploy manifest. For the record, the live workers currently report this configuration:

service settings:
ralael:
  pin: 7453
  tenant: zorath
  seal: seal_087806e4
  metrics_host: metrics.ralael.paliqworks.example
  standby_team: fraath
  escalation: praok-istiel
  nonce: 10e083

## Further Reading

The Pewterhawk client had a long-standing websocket reconnect bug: after a network blip, the exponential backoff timer reset on every partial handshake, producing a reconnect storm against the Driftgate relay. The fix (v3.2.1) caps handshake attempts and jitters the backoff. New team members should read the incident timeline and the relay-side rate-limit notes before modifying any reconnect logic. The complete analysis, with packet captures and the revised state diagram, lives on our internal page below.

wiki page, bahof-tajef: https://harbor.crelvostack.local/secrets/deploy/spaces/merge_requests/352483d166532f3d

To: release manager. I'm passing Ledgerlight to Orin before the freeze. Query indexing is done; the retention filter still double-counts archived entries, tracked in the backlog. Staging is green, export signing works. One operational note: the sealed export keystore was rotated last sprint, so older runbooks reference the wrong unlock flow. Use the maintenance console's restore option instead. When prompted during restore, supply the current recovery passphrase, which I've left immediately below this note.

strongbox words: oliael-gilax-lamael

Ticket VLT-204: The static-analysis baseline file for the Greymoor linter lives in a locked Quillvault container after the October migration. If the vault auto-locks during a baseline refresh, CI will reject every merge until it is reopened. Future maintainers: do not regenerate the baseline from scratch; diffs against the sealed copy are the only accepted source of truth. To unlock the container, use the recovery passphrase recorded below.

strongbox words: druath-quenael